Could the New York Jets and Washington Commanders swap quarterbacks this coming offseason?
Michael Ginnitti of Spotrac poses the possibility.
Ginnitti suggests that the Jets trade Zach Wilson and a fifth-round draft pick to the Commanders in exchange for Sam Howell, who has struggled mightily the past couple of weeks.
He says that Washington moving Howell would allow the Commanders to feel comfortable selecting their next franchise signal-caller in this year’s NFL Draft.
Meanwhile, Howell would be able to learn under Aaron Rodgers for at least one season in New York before potentially taking over the starting role sometime down the line after Rodgers retires.
In Wilson’s case, he would get a fresh start in Washington, but it would almost certainly be in a backup role. The former No. 2 overall pick was pressed into starting duty for the Jets this season after Rodgers tor his Achilles on New York’s first offensive series of Week 1.
Through 12 games and 11 starts in 2023, Wilson has thrown for 2,271 yards, eight touchdowns and seven interceptions while completing 60.1 percent of his passes and posting a passer rating of 77.2.
While the BYU product has shown some flashes of brilliance, they have been few and far between, and for the most part, Wilson has been a major disappointment since entering the league in 2021.
Howell was taken by the Commanders in the fifth round of the 2022 NFL Draft and got his first chance of being the club’s full-time starter under center this season.
He has responded by throwing for 3,624 yards, 19 touchdowns and a league-worst 17 picks while completing 63.2 percent of his passes and registering a passer rating of 80.5. He has been benched in favor of veteran quarterback Jacoby Brissett, indicating that Washington may be preparing to move on from him after the season.
The Jets and Commanders are obviously in two different situations. New York knows who it’s quarterback will be next year. Barring any other health issues, it will be Rodgers. Washington, on the other hand, is still searching, but it seems to be getting clearer and clearer that Howell is not the long-term answer.
